hollow noun

  /ˈhɑ.loʊ/ , /ˈhɑlɚ/ , /ˈhɒl.əʊ/
  • (geography) A small valley between mountains.
  • A sunken area on a surface.

hollow adjective

  /ˈhɑ.loʊ/ , /ˈhɑlɚ/ , /ˈhɒl.əʊ/
  • (of something solid) Having an empty space or cavity inside.
  • (figuratively) Without substance; having no real or significant worth; meaningless.
  • (of a sound) Distant, eerie; echoing, reverberating, as if in a hollow space; dull, muffled; often low-pitched.
